Collins Chinese-English Dictionary
- 裤子
[kùzi]
-
-
1.
noun
[pl]
trousers (英)
-
2.
noun
[pl]
pants (美)

Contemporary Standard Chinese Dictionary
- 裤子
[kùzi]
-
-
1.
名
有裤腰、裤裆和裤腿的下衣。
Examples
-
这条裤子太肥了。
-
These trousers are too baggy.
-
这条裤子怎么变得这么灰不喇唧的了。
-
How did this pair of trousers get so faded?
-
我这条裤子穿着紧巴巴的。
-
My trousers are too tight.
-
一条裤子
-
a pair of trousers
-
把衬衫掖到裤子里边
-
tuck one's shirt in
-
他的裤子是茶青色的。
-
His trousers are yellowish- bottle green.
-
这条裤子他穿着肥瘦儿正好!
-
This pair of trousers suits him perfectly.
-
这条裤子横裆处做得不很合适。
-
The crosspiece of the trousers is not made well.
-
他的裤子穿得太紧了,登山的时间开线了。
-
His pants were too tight; when he was climbing the mountain, they burst at the seams.
-
他的裤带突然断了,裤子差点掉下来。
-
His trouser belt broke and the trousers nearly fell down.
